About This Book
The narrative unfolds in the Canadian North-West, following a group of adventurers as they navigate the wilderness. The story begins with two men and their sons embarking on a canoe trip, which quickly turns perilous as they encounter treacherous waters. Throughout their journey, they face various challenges, including encounters with wildlife, the threat of hostile forces, and the struggle for survival in the harsh environment. Themes of friendship, bravery, and the bond between fathers and sons are explored as the characters confront both physical dangers and moral dilemmas, ultimately leading to a climactic confrontation that tests their resolve and ingenuity.
